GitHub發布桌面版但不包括Linux
8月12日,GitHub為Mac和Windows 發布 了一個統一的桌面版本,取代了原先在兩個平臺上獨立的APP,這意味著以后用戶在兩個平臺上將擁有統一的體驗。對于所有GitHub用戶來說,GitHub桌面版大大簡化了GitHub工作流中的一些關鍵步驟。
在新的GitHub桌面版中,所有項目都在側面欄中被列出。開始一個新項目非常簡單,只要使用庫視圖(repository view)中的下拉菜單創建一個新的庫,或者直接從GitHub.com克隆一個現有的項目。
在GitHub上,分支對于提出修改和審查代碼非常重要。在新的GitHub桌面版中,用戶可以在庫視圖(repository view)中查看、切換和創建分支,以可視化圖形的形式瀏覽所做的修改和提交。通過在本地和遠程分支上瀏覽提交可以快速、清楚地看到哪些修改需要被合并, 還可以從GitHub桌面上將代碼合并到主分支上進行部署。用戶不用離開GitHub桌面,也不需要使用命令行,就可以提交修改或打開一個pull request。
事實上,用戶使用GitHub存在多種交互方式,除了GitHub桌面GUI,還有GitHub網頁版,Git客戶端以及嵌入GitHub的集成開發環境(IDE),GitHub統一桌面版的發布可能暫時還無法完全取代其他開發交互方式。
此外,目前GitHub在其統一的桌面版中并沒有包括Linux平臺,針對這個問題,大量用戶在Hacker News上展開了 討論 。例如,用戶harel就說到,大量的用戶是在Linux平臺上進行開發,作為一個多平臺的應用,沒有考慮到Linux平臺,這的確有一些失望。可是也有 用戶認為也許GitHub覺得不值得花費大量的時間精力在Linux上進行統一,JeremyMorgan就說到Linux用戶通常很少使用GUI,大部 分用戶都是使用命令行界面(command-line interface,CLI),而他本人就不打算使用GitHub GUI,因為使用CLI更快速、更方便。但是大部分用戶仍然認為雖然他們不一定會在Linux上使用GitHub GUI,但他們仍然期待GitHub也能為Linux提供一個與Windows和Mac統一的GUI。
現在就可以從GitHub 官網 下載 。如果已經安裝過GitHub的Mac或Windows版本,那么它們會自動更新為GitHub Desktop,并且能夠與GitHub Enterprise一同使用。